Sardinia is one of the world’s recognized Blue Zones—regions where people live longer, healthier lives thanks to lifestyle, environment, and tradition.

Why Sardinia’s Blue Zone Matters
Longevity in Sardinia is shaped by a plant-forward Mediterranean diet, natural daily movement, strong social bonds, and an intimate connection with land and sea.
